In 1916, Edna Hannah Blake entered the world in Walcha, New South Wales, Australia, born to John Thomas Blake And Agnes Anne Mcguffog. Edna Hannah Blake married Michael Vincent O Neill, and had children including Kevin Michael O Neill. Edna Hannah Blake passed away in 1962 in Walcha, New South Wales, Australia.
